How java threads work

WebA Java thread is the execution path in a program. Everything that runs in Java is run in threads. Every application in the JVM world has threads, at least one, even if you don’t call it explicitly. It all starts with the main method of your code, which is run in the main application thread. Web31 jan. 2024 · In this Java concurrency tutorial we’re going to guide you how to create a thread and then how to perform basic operations on a thread like start, pause, interrupt …

How to solve the error: Exception in thread "AWT-EventQueue-0" java …

WebJava Threads Threads allows a program to operate more efficiently by doing multiple things at the same time. Threads can be used to perform complicated tasks in the background without interrupting the main program. The W3Schools online code editor allows you to edit code and view the result in … Multidimensional Arrays - Java Threads - W3Schools When Java reaches a break keyword, it breaks out of the switch block. This will … Java Classes/Objects. Java is an object-oriented programming language. … Java Method Parameters - Java Threads - W3Schools Java Operators - Java Threads - W3Schools Java Create/Write Files - Java Threads - W3Schools Java Booleans. Very often, in programming, you will need a data type that can only … Web3 nov. 2013 · 1 Answer Sorted by: 16 There is a Java FX event dispatch thread, which handle all GUI-related tasks. You must update all UI components in this thread. Long-running tasks, like Thread.sleep should never be executed in this thread, since windows will hang, and the GUI will be frozen. did chadwick boseman sing as james brown https://bridgetrichardson.com

What is a Thread in JAVA & Why is it Used? DataTrained

Web15 jun. 2024 · Simply put, free threads try to “steal” work from deques of busy threads. By default, a worker thread gets tasks from the head of its own deque. When it is empty, the thread takes a task from the tail of the deque of another busy thread or from the global entry queue since this is where the biggest pieces of work are likely to be located ... Web25 sep. 2024 · A thread is a smallest unit of task. When a task/thread is waiting for i/o or other things, it will be taken offline and other thread will start executing. This happens in … WebMultithreading is tough to grasp at first in Java, but this beginner-friendly video will give you the ability to run simple programs in multiple threads at the same time in your Java … city life check it out

How to Start a Thread in Java Baeldung

Category:7 The problem with threads - Spring Boot Microservices Level 2

Tags:How java threads work

How java threads work

Java Threads - GeeksforGeeks

Web8 aug. 2024 · The ExecutorService implements the Thread Pool design pattern (also called a replicated worker or worker-crew model) and takes care of the thread … Web5 apr. 2024 · How Threads Work in Java. A thread in Java is implemented by extending the Thread class or the Runnable interface. The run() method is overridden in the …

How java threads work

Did you know?

Web24 feb. 2024 · Method 2: Using Runnable Interface. Another way to achieve multithreading in java is via the Runnable interface. Here as we have seen in the above example in way 1 where Thread class is extended. Here Runnable interface being a functional interface has its own run () method. Web22 okt. 2024 · Step 1: There are five threads having different priorities and different arrival times. Step 2: The thread scheduler will decide which thread goes first for the CPU time. Step 3: The thread scheduler will select the thread, that has the highest priority and starts the execution of the thread.

Web2 dagen geleden · For instance, if there are two threads, T1 and T2, and T1 needs to communicate with the camera while T2 is already scanning with a camera, T1 must wait until T2 Thread completes its work. In another scenario, Deadlock in Java , the user called two threads, T2 and T3, with the same functionality and both having the same time slice …

Web8 sep. 2010 · I am working on a Java multi threading deductive database for my MSc project. I have some threads that run concurrently. I would like to be able to specify which core each of the threads should go to. I KNOW SUCH A THING IS NOT POSSIBLE WITH JAVA as I have read.. Web29 jun. 2024 · To execute the run () method by a thread, pass an instance of MyClass to a Thread in its constructor (A constructor in Java is a block of code similar to a method that's called when an instance of ...

Web2 feb. 2024 · In Java, threads are mapped to system-level threads, which are the operating system's resources. If we create threads uncontrollably, we may run out of …

Web9 aug. 2024 · Ah, that makes some sense. The editor needs java memory for open files, so if you open a large enough file you can run into java problems. Adjusting the java memory preference can postpone this kind of issue, but there will always be files large enough to trigger the problem. city life centre belfastWeb1 apr. 1996 · See the following to learn more about Java threads and concurrency: Understanding Java threads ( Java 101 series, 2002): Part 1: Introducing threads and … did chadwick boseman win an awardWebThis video is about threads and shared resources in a multi-threaded environment in Java. citylife auckland breakfastWeb11 mrt. 2024 · Multithreading in Java is a process of executing two or more threads simultaneously to maximum utilization of CPU. Multithreaded applications execute two or more threads run concurrently. Hence, it is … city life church bostonWeb12 apr. 2024 · Windows : Do threads created in Java behave differently on Windows and Linux?To Access My Live Chat Page, On Google, Search for "hows tech developer connect"... city life by lizzy mcalpineWeb28 feb. 2024 · Extending Thread Class. Implementing a Runnable interface. 1. By Extending Thread Class. We can run Threads in Java by using Thread Class, which … city life charleston scWeb22 dec. 2024 · Thread is the basic unit of concurrency in Java. In most cases, the throughput of an application increases when multiple threads are created to do tasks in parallel. However, there's always a saturation point. After all, the throughput of an application depends on CPU and memory resources. did chad wild clay go to jail